US approves missile upgrades for Taiwan

Taiwanese soldiers in front of Patriot missile launchers.
The US has approved a $US100 million deal to upgrade Taiwan's Patriot missile defence system. -AP

The US has approved a possible $US100 million ($A141 million) sale of equipment and services to Taiwan to "sustain, maintain, and improve" its Patriot missile defence system, the Pentagon says, drawing a threat of retaliation from Beijing.
